Planning Your New Kitchen

The kitchen space is among the most important rooms in a home and this is specifically the case when prospective buyers are viewing a house. It is a room that ultimately showcases what you are as a person and it is a room that is always busy. The kitchen will begin to look aged and you will be obliged to decide what kind of makeover it needs. If you decide that you want a transformation, there are things you need to do first before you actually start renovating.

 

Kitchen Use

Your very first decision you need to make is what kind of kitchen you want in terms of your own circumstances. What you need to include in your kitchen depends entirely on how you currently use the kitchen, like how much do you enjoy cooking. If you see the kitchen as a get-together hub for your family and friends, then you need to make the social space bigger. You want to be certain that however you design it, it matches how you use your kitchen.

Additionally, you need to think about what units and worktops you would like to see in your kitchen. This consists of the colors and type of materials you would prefer as well as deciding how much cupboard and work area space you will need. Now, you need to think about the type of appliances you want and whether they should be stand-alone or built-in. One advantage that can be gained from upgrading your appliances is that many new models are energy efficient and so this can save you money in the future.

Flooring

If you intend to replace the flooring, you have your choice of stone or wood floors. If you choose what type of floor to use, give thought to factors like ease of cleaning and how safe is it for children. The truth is, for those who have young children you will want to ensure your kitchen is kid-friendly and there are accessories you can buy that can help with that. Other available choices for your kitchen also contain new lighting and new blinds or curtains for the windows.

When it comes to actually fit your new kitchen space you will likely need to decide who is going to carry out the work and what type of budget you have. It is a good idea to get multiple quotes and different style ideas before committing yourself. Nearly all contractors are generally registered and will do a good job so you want to find the best quality for your budget.

With conscientious planning, setting up a new kitchen is well worth the investment since it can increase the value of your home in the future.
